Virginia shipyards are renowned for their long-standing history in shipbuilding. They have also built vessels for the U.S. Navy. Thousands of civilian workers and military personnel were exposed toxic asbestos during their time in these facilities. The exposure to asbestos was a serious matter. was due to the large amount of construction projects that were undertaken at these locations. Due to its fireproofing, and insulation properties asbestos was a very popular material used in shipbuilding.

In World War II, the Navy employed a variety of ships that contained asbestos, especially destroyers and cruisers. The high levels of asbestos on these ships put sailors and service members at risk of exposure to this dangerous mineral. Many Navy veterans have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or asbestos-related diseases.

In addition to naval shipyards asbestos was also utilized in a variety of automotive factories across the state of Virginia. Ford, Volvo GM, ABEX and GM operated several locations where asbestos was frequently exposed to workers. These auto plants employed workers who handled asbestos-containing products such as packing, gaskets, raw asbestos, and insulation.

Some workers were exposed to asbestos in their homes, as well as on the jobsite. This is known as secondary asbestos exposure. Power plants in Virginia use large high-temperature, high-temperature equipment like furnaces, turbines, boilers and boilers. These machines required a lot of energy to run and produced significant amounts of dust while in operation. Workers at power plants may have been exposed to asbestos while installing and maintaining this equipment. Power plants employed asbestos to insulate fans, blowers, and heaters. They also contained asbestos-filled gaskets and packing. Asbestos was released into air when these devices were opened to inspect or maintain.

Historically, power plants in Virginia made use of coal to generate electricity. Asbestos was commonly used in coal-fired power plants to insulate heating and ventilation systems. Asbestos was also utilized in the construction of steam turbines, generators compressors, ducting, and other equipment.

Many Virginia residents have received a mesothelioma diagnosis. Virginia was ranked 12th in the nation for mesothelioma deaths and diagnoses between 1999 and 2017. Due to Virginia's coastal properties and its central location on the East Coast, the state has a long and rich history of shipbuilding and naval operations. Asbestos was used extensively in the construction of Navy vessels as well as shipyards to create insulation, pipe covering boiler insulation, as well as other materials that protected. Shipyard workers like insulators and plumbers, electricals and millwrights were commonly exposed to asbestos.

There have been thousands of deaths due to asbestosis, m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ases.
